How common are 100 IV Pokemon?

The chance to get a 100% IV (15/15/15) Pokémon in Pokémon GO is 1/4096, or in percentage, 0.0244%. The chance to get any combination of IVs is the same and equals 1/4096. The game awards IV values using three random rolls, from 0 to 15.

What CP is 100% IV Pokémon?

A 100% IV would mean that Attack, Defense and Stamina are all at 15. Everything below that works out to being a percentage of the maximum possible stat of 45. For example: A Gengar with 10 Attack, 10 Defense and 12 Stamina would have an IV of 71%.

Is IV or CP more important?

IV vs CP — differences

IVs show a Pokemon's potential within their own species. A perfect IV Pokemon, when fully levelled up, will be as powerful as that particular species can be. On the other hand, a high CP will show power in terms of an absolute score but might be on the lower end of the potential spectrum.

Is nundo rarer than hundo?

Nundo's can only be caught in the wild. They cannot be hatched; caught from a raid; or reward encounter; or get from a trade. They're more rare than hundos because you could get a hundo from all those ways.

What is the lowest IV for Lucky Pokemon?

Lucky Pokémon have a number of benefits when compared to their non-Lucky counterparts:
  • Minimum IVs for Lucky Pokémon are 12 / 12 / 12. Since IVs go only up to 15, this means Lucky Pokémon are in the top 20% of Pokémon by default.
  • Lucky Pokémon require 50% less Stardust to power up.

How do you get a 6 star Ditto?

The best opportunity to get a six-IV Ditto comes from six-star Tera Raid battles, which can be unlocked in the Pokemon Scarlet & Violet post-game. Pokemon caught in six-star raids are guaranteed to have five perfect IVs with their sixth stat being a random IV between 0 and 31.

Should I purify a perfect shadow Pokemon?

Purifying a Shadow Pokémon will improve their appraisal and reduce the amount of Stardust and Candy required for them to Power Up, Evolve, or learn a new attack. When Purified, a Shadow Pokémon will forget Frustration and learn Return, a Charged Attack that's exclusive to Purified Pokémon.
